1. The Onato Company produces chairs, lamps and tables. Each chair requires 6 minutes in machine center A, 5 minutes in machine center B and 8 minutes in machine center C. Each lamp produced requires 5, 4 and 5 minutes in machine centers A, B, and C respectively. Likewise, each table produced requires 6, 4 and 6 minutes in machine centers, A, B, and C respectively. The company has a daily availability of 2400 minutes in center A, 2000 minutes in center B and 3000 minutes in center C. Each chair gives Php50 profit, a lamp gives Php100 and a table gives Php200. Find the number of each type of products to produce in order to maximize the company's profit.
